Output 20f82f0529fd7db23a3e18462f76b3a55d985a7cca0320d9d1d52ec51c9ab5f8:7

value
633900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0f1918f56dad4bf72b0ce1ec9d6052d707b793 OP_EQUAL
address
3Ee9xp9UcBQtceevXi7sSPniRbiS3ohYYj
transaction
20f82f0529fd7db23a3e18462f76b3a55d985a7cca0320d9d1d52ec51c9ab5f8
spent
true